Shelters Staying Open All Day As Bitter Cold Temps Continue

CHARLOTTE, NC — In Mecklenburg County, the agencies that deal with the homeless population say warming centers aren’t necessary at the moment due to the availability of shelters.

Existing year-round shelters are staying open all day. Last night, more than 850 people stayed in those shelters and roughly 100 beds still remained empty.

Volunteers are also handing out sleeping bags, blankets, and warmers for people who say they don’t want to stay in a shelter.
